Team Penske Championships

Team Penske has won 44 National Championships over the past six decades across 10 different series. In 2023, Team Penske competed with three full-season entries in both the NASCAR Cup Series and the NTT INDYCAR SERIES, along with Porsche Penske Motorsport cars competing in the IMSA WeatherTech SportsCar Championship and the international World Endurance Championship. The 2023 season also marked the first time that Team Penske claimed back-to-back NASCAR Cup Series championships as the organization posted its fourth Cup Series title.
